CORVALLIS, Ore. - Benton County is stepping up efforts to combat food insecurity with its "Noodles for Neighbors" campaign. This initiative runs through December, collecting nonperishable food and monetary donations to support those in need.
According to Benton County, collection boxes are set up in eight county facilities. Community members are encouraged to donate items like dry pasta, boxed macaroni and cheese, and canned pasta meals.
The Linn Benton Food Share highlights that monetary donations are the most effective aid, with every dollar providing five meals to local individuals and families.
